Chefs Required - Commis or CDP, Live in or out - Kent - 1AA restaurant, P/T or F/T

Exciting opportunities due to growth of award winning Pub/Wedding venue. Subsequently we require: 1 x Commis or 1 x Chef De Partie - live in available.

Mainly to work on larder and pastry.


Brigade of 9 chefs. Full time hours include 5 straight shifts p/w (45hrs). 1 x guaranteed w/e day off each wk, Part time options available.

You will work closely with our gardening team, cropping daily from our extensive kitchen gardens, and other local produce including; beef, eggs, and game from our own farms.

Included in your development will be opportunity to hone your skills, both internally and externally with a selection of our suppliers.

A family run business, going to great lengths to incorporate family values into our workplace.

The Ferry House Inn – Wedding Venue and Country Pub, 1AA Rosette Restaurant.

Who we are
We are a farming family from the Isle of Sheppey, our group “Burden Bros” (BB4) has a small but diverse range of companies throughout Kent, Sussex and Surrey.
The Ferry House Inn sits proudly in our portfolio, and has been lovingly restored since we purchased it 16 years ago. Now encompassing a 4* pub, 1 AA Rosette restaurant and wedding venue, with accommodation for 40+ (soon to be 50+)
Our mission is to be a first choice provider of memorable hospitality, from a team of dedicated, talented, and passionate people.
We have a homegrown ethos; we supply our restaurant with top quality meats from our family farm, and with our own produce from our extensive kitchen gardens. We operate at a varied level throughout the seasons – averaging between 60-140 covers daily, regular events/functions, outside catering and around 90 weddings per year (100 P/A projected in the next 2 years). We were awarded Best Dining Pub in Kent 2014, were awarded our first AA Rosette in September 2015 and was a finalist in the 2016 & 2017 Kent Wedding Awards.

Our food ethos
We have always offered quality food but now we are really striving to use as much local produce as possible in our dishes, not only to support our local community and economy but because Kent has some of the best produce on offer. Everything is prepared fresh and is the result of inspiration and product availability - not process, so the menu changes frequently depending on what has been grown, picked or delivered that day.
We crop daily from our extensive kitchen gardens, and the majority of our specials board dishes are exclusively home grown.
All the beef served here comes from our family’s farm - we have been farming here since 1969 and currently have over 2000 cattle grazing the area. Our beef is matured for 28 days to ensure it is the absolute best you can get. Our lamb and eggs also come from the families farms, and we shoot all our own game on our own Estate.
